Dump Valve for Wings – Precision Buoyancy Control

The Dump Valve for Wings is an essential piece of equipment for divers, ensuring precise buoyancy control during dives. Specifically designed for wings and buoyancy bladders, it is fully compatible with popular brands like TecLine and xDeep.

Features and Benefits:

  • Accurate Buoyancy Adjustment: Quickly and efficiently release excess air from your buoyancy bladder, helping you maintain proper buoyancy levels.
  • Ergonomic Design: Equipped with a pull cord and an easy-to-grip knob, ensuring smooth operation even while wearing thick diving gloves.
  • Customizable Cord Length: The pull cord can be adjusted to fit your personal preferences for maximum convenience.
  • Universal Compatibility: Perfectly fits TecLine and xDeep wings, making it a versatile solution for most diving setups.

Perfect for All Divers:

Whether you're a recreational diver or a technical enthusiast, the Dump Valve delivers reliability and ease of use in any underwater scenario. Built to withstand demanding conditions, it guarantees long-lasting performance.
